The modern car showroom is no longer a static space filled with vehicles under fluorescent lights. It has evolved into an immersive brand experience where every element communicates quality, innovation, and luxury. Central to this transformation is the adoption of Mini LED LED display technology. Unlike traditional LED displays that use standard surface-mount device (SMD) packaging, Mini LED displays utilize much smaller LED chips, typically measuring between 0.1mm and 0.2mm. This reduction in chip size allows for a significantly higher pixel density, enabling pixel pitches as fine as 0.7mm to 1.2mm. For a car showroom, this means the ability to display high-resolution content such as 4K or even 8K vehicle walkaround videos at a viewing distance of just 1.5 to 3 meters without any visible pixelation. The result is a seamless, near-paper-like image quality that makes every metallic flake on a car’s paint and every stitch in the leather interior appear razor-sharp.
Furthermore, Mini LED displays offer superior contrast ratios and color uniformity. Because the LEDs are smaller and more densely packed, local dimming zones can be made more granular. This allows the display to achieve a dynamic contrast ratio exceeding 5,000,000:1, which is essential for highlighting the sleek lines of a dark-colored sedan against a bright, dynamic background. With a brightness capability ranging from 1,500 to 2,500 nits, these displays remain perfectly legible even in showrooms with extensive natural daylight from floor-to-ceiling windows. The combination of high brightness and deep blacks ensures that the displayed vehicles look their absolute best, creating a visual environment that encourages customer engagement and extended dwell time.
Car showrooms demand flexibility in layout. A display might be a massive video wall behind the reception desk, a curved column wrap, or a series of slim digital posters placed between vehicles. Mini LED LED displays excel in these applications due to their modular design and exceptional viewing angle stability. Typical modules offer a viewing angle of 160 degrees horizontally and vertically, ensuring that content remains vibrant and color-accurate whether a customer is standing directly in front of the display or viewing it from an oblique angle near a vehicle. The refresh rate of modern Mini LED drivers is another critical factor. With a refresh rate of 3,840 Hz or higher, these displays eliminate flicker entirely, even when captured on camera for social media content or live streaming events from the showroom.
Power efficiency is a practical concern for showrooms that operate 12 to 16 hours daily. Mini LED technology inherently consumes less power per pixel than conventional LED displays because the smaller die size allows for more efficient light extraction. A typical 1.2mm pixel pitch Mini LED video wall consuming approximately 250 to 350 watts per square meter at peak brightness can be reduced to under 100 watts per square meter when displaying typical showroom content with moderate brightness. Over the course of a year, this translates to substantial savings in electricity costs. Additionally, the ultra-fine pixel pitch enables the creation of displays with a resolution of 1920x1080 or higher in a physical footprint as small as 1.5 meters wide, allowing showrooms to install high-resolution digital signage even in tight spaces like service drive-through lanes or narrow hallways leading to the delivery bay.
Car showrooms are high-traffic environments where displays may be exposed to dust, fingerprints, and occasional contact from cleaning equipment. Mini LED LED displays designed for indoor commercial use are engineered to withstand these conditions. The front maintenance design of many professional-grade cabinets allows for quick service without removing the entire display from the wall. The modules are typically coated with a matte black finish that reduces glare and hides dust accumulation, while the LED surface itself is often encapsulated with a silicone or epoxy coating that provides protection against moisture and minor impacts. Although indoor displays do not require a high IP rating like outdoor screens, a front protection rating of IP30 or IP40 is standard, ensuring that the sensitive electronics are shielded from accidental contact.
Thermal management is another area where Mini LED displays excel. The smaller LED chips generate less heat per unit area compared to larger SMD LEDs, which reduces the burden on the showroom’s air conditioning system. Many Mini LED cabinets incorporate passive heat sinks and low-noise fan designs that operate at less than 30 decibels, ensuring that the display is completely silent during operation. This is critical in a showroom where the only sounds should be the soft hum of conversation and perhaps a vehicle’s premium audio system. The operational lifespan of a Mini LED display is typically rated at 100,000 hours to half-brightness, which translates to over 11 years of continuous 24/7 operation. For a showroom operating 12 hours per day, this lifespan exceeds 22 years, making it a long-term investment in brand presentation.
Modern car showrooms rely on centralized content management systems (CMS) to control all digital assets, from the main video wall to individual vehicle information kiosks. Mini LED LED displays integrate seamlessly with these systems via standard video interfaces such as HDMI 2.0, DisplayPort 1.4, or professional SDI connections. Many manufacturers also provide dedicated control boxes that support multi-screen synchronization, ensuring that content across multiple displays remains perfectly in sync even when playing high-frame-rate video. The ability to daisy-chain multiple cabinets with a single signal source simplifies installation and reduces cable clutter behind the wall.
Content scheduling is a powerful feature for showroom managers. A Mini LED video wall can be programmed to display a high-energy brand video during peak foot traffic hours in the afternoon, switch to a serene rotating gallery of vehicle color options during quieter morning hours, and then display special financing offers in the evening. The fine pixel pitch ensures that even small text, such as pricing details or technical specifications, remains crisp and readable. For showrooms that host launch events, the display can be configured to sync with lighting and audio systems for a coordinated multimedia experience. The low latency of Mini LED technology, typically under 8 milliseconds, ensures that real-time content such as social media feeds or live feeds from the service bay appears smooth and responsive.
While the initial investment in a Mini LED LED display is higher than that of a standard LCD video wall or a conventional SMD LED screen, the total cost of ownership over a five to ten year period is often lower. The primary reason is the absence of burn-in or permanent image retention, which plagues OLED and LCD displays when static content like a logo or price list is displayed for extended periods. Mini LED displays do not suffer from this issue, making them ideal for showroom environments where the same content may be displayed for hours at a time. Additionally, the modular nature of the display means that if a single module fails, only that module needs to be replaced, rather than the entire panel. Replacement modules for a 1.2mm pitch display typically cost between 150 and 300 USD, depending on the manufacturer, and can be swapped in minutes by a trained technician.
The return on investment is also driven by increased customer engagement. Studies in automotive retail have shown that interactive and high-quality digital displays can increase customer dwell time by up to 40%, and that customers who engage with digital content are more likely to request a test drive or inquire about financing. For a showroom selling vehicles with an average transaction price of 50,000 USD, converting just one additional customer per month can pay for the entire display system within a year. The ability to update content instantly—such as highlighting a new model arrival or a seasonal promotion—eliminates the recurring cost of printing and installing static vinyl graphics. Over a five-year period, these savings alone can offset a significant portion of the initial hardware cost.

The viewing angle of an LED display determines how well the image can be seen from different positions. High-quality LED screens offer viewing angles of 160° horizontal and 140° vertical, ensuring consistent color and brightness across a wide area. This is particularly important for large-scale installations in stadiums and public spaces.
